Tavern or Bar puzzle designs date back centuries. Often crafted by blacksmiths to tease, challenge and entertain. These are rugged, old-fashioned looking puzzles. Often thought of as disentanglement-style or take-apart puzzles. They are forged from bent wrought iron metal with rings, shuttles, bow-shaped pieces and sometimes small chains.
